THE non-alcoholic fatty liver disease (NAFLD) is an increasingly common condition — already affecting around 20% to 30% of the world’s population — and its prevalence is directly associated with increase in cases of obesity and metabolic syndrome. Understand below the main risks of the disease, how it is diagnosed and the solutions that multidisciplinary medicine can provide in diagnosis and monitoring.
It is characterized by the excessive accumulation of fat in the liver of people who do not necessarily consume significant amounts of alcohol. Its progression is silent and, in severe cases, can lead to complications such as liver cirrhosis and even hepatocellular carcinoma (a type of liver cancer).
Risks associated with fatty liver disease
Because it is a slow and silent process, it is common for patients not to present clear symptoms until the condition is advanced.
This may include tiredness, pain on the right side of the abdomen, or progressive changes in blood tests.
There are associated risk factors, most of which are acquired throughout life, the main ones being:
- Obesity: especially visceral fat, the fat that accumulates around the organs, is directly linked to the development of the disease;
- Type 2 Diabetes and Insulin Resistance: Insulin resistance is associated with the accumulation of fat in the liver;
- Dyslipidemia: high levels of cholesterol and triglycerides also increase the risk of developing NAFLD;
- Hypertension: High blood pressure is a common factor among patients with NAFLD.
Over time, the liver can become inflamed and fibrotic (scar tissue build-up), leading to nonalcoholic steatohepatitis, which is a more severe form of the disease.
If left untreated, fibrosis can progress to cirrhosis and even result in liver cancer.
Diagnosis of fatty liver disease
Diagnosis involves a combination of laboratory tests, imaging tests, and, in some cases, liver biopsies.
Doctors usually start by checking the blood for liver enzymes, such as transaminases, which may be elevated. However, imaging tests are essential to confirm the diagnosis and assess the severity of the disease.
- Abdominal ultrasound: one of the most common and accessible methods for identifying fat in the liver. However, it has limitations in identifying the severity of the disease or differentiating between simple steatosis and steatohepatitis;
- Liver elastography: a technique that measures liver stiffness and is useful for identifying the presence of liver fibrosis. It is a non-invasive test that helps determine the severity of fibrosis without the need for a biopsy;
- Magnetic resonance imaging (MRI): Magnetic resonance imaging can provide a more detailed image of the liver, especially with specific techniques such as proton spectroscopy, which assesses the concentration of fat in the organ.
Prevention and monitoring
Fatty liver disease is strongly associated with habits and lifestyle. The main ways to prevent the progression of the disease involve important changes in routine and health care, such as weight loss, a healthy diet and regular physical activity.
Additionally, controlling conditions such as diabetes and high cholesterol is essential.
For patients diagnosed with the disease, regular medical follow-up is crucial, including imaging tests to monitor the condition of the liver and check for progression to fibrosis or cirrhosis.

Importance of multidisciplinary care
Non-alcoholic fatty liver disease not only affects the liver, but is closely related to metabolic conditions such as diabetes, dyslipidemia, and hypertension.
Therefore, its treatment requires a multidisciplinary approach, involving professionals from different areas of health who work together to provide the best management of the disease.
- Hepatologist: a specialist in liver care who is on the front line of diagnosis and treatment. He coordinates patient follow-up, ordering imaging tests, monitoring liver function, and identifying signs of disease progression, such as progression to fibrosis or cirrhosis. The hepatologist also advises on lifestyle changes and monitors the impact of associated metabolic diseases, such as diabetes and dyslipidemia.
- Oncologist: In cases where there is progression to hepatocellular carcinoma (HCC), the oncologist plays a crucial role in the treatment of liver cancer. He or she works closely with the hepatologist and interventional radiologist to develop a personalized treatment plan, which may include therapies such as transarterial chemoembolization (TACE), radioembolization, or even systemic chemotherapy in more advanced cases.
- Surgeon: For patients with advanced cirrhosis or liver cancer, a surgeon can be crucial, especially in cases where liver transplantation or tumor resection is necessary. The liver surgeon works with other specialists to decide the ideal time for surgery and to ensure that the patient’s clinical condition is stable enough for the procedure.
- Interventional radiologist: Performs image-guided liver biopsies to confirm the diagnosis and may apply minimally invasive treatments, such as chemoembolization or percutaneous tumor ablation.
Each specialist brings their expertise, ensuring that all aspects of the disease – from metabolic problems to possible oncological complications – are adequately treated.
This teamwork improves the chances of early diagnosis, prevention of complications and the application of more effective treatments.

Diagnosis of NAFLD
The current recommendation is to screen for NAFLD in individuals with a body mass index (BMI) greater than 25 kilograms per height squared, even in the absence of other risk factors. Recommended techniques include:
- Abdominal ultrasound: initial non-invasive method to detect the presence of hepatic steatosis, but with limitations in quantifying severity;
- Liver elastography: this technique measures liver stiffness to assess fibrosis;
- Magnetic resonance imaging (MRI): recommended to quantify liver fat more accurately.
Prevention and monitoring
Lifestyle changes are essential to prevent the progression of NAFLD. Weight loss, a balanced diet and regular exercise are the main measures to prevent the disease from worsening.
The Brazilian guideline suggests the adoption of specific diets, such as the Mediterranean diet, and highlights that a weight loss greater than 7% can improve steatohepatitis and prevent the progression of fibrosis.

Pharmacological and Surgical Treatment
The Brazilian guideline points out drug treatment options, including:
- GLP-1 analogues (Liraglutide and Semaglutide): recommended to improve steatohepatitis in individuals with obesity;
- Pioglitazone: indicated for patients with proven steatohepatitis, with or without fibrosis;
- Bariatric: in individuals with severe obesity (BMI greater than or equal to 35 kilos per patient’s height squared), bariatric surgery has shown effectiveness in resolving steatosis and regressing fibrosis.
